Ethiopian Airline, which was established in 1945, has experienced sporadic growth in her national carrier, which has led to an early review of the initial 15-year expansion strategy to double its fleet to 120.

Fortunately for the national carrier which seems to be playing its cards right, the dream to be the largest airline by 2025 may be actualized earlier than envisioned as it already has 100 planes flying from Asia to South America and four US cities. The airline has increased the expected number of its fleet to 150 or more by 2025

By revenue and profit, the Ethiopian national carrier has surpassed South African and Kenyan Airways.

Chief Executive, Tewolde Gebremariam said they had expanded more than he expected. He said in the 2016/2017 fiscal year, the airline had bagged $2.7 billion in revenue and net profit was up $233 million.

Plans for expansion include ordering for 13 additional Boeing 727 jets, and 6 airbuses A350s according to Reuters.
